    The depth of positions (11 forwards vs 4 D men) makes me think wheeler will be the better option for the next 2-3 years and I don't like to look much beyond that horizon.

    It really comes down to point differential. Is wheeler likely going to have a bigger point difference vs your 11th forward than Gost will have vs your 4th d man? I suspect wheeler wins here based on last year's numbers. I also expect both players to regress slightly from last year's amazing season.

    For what it's worth I traded Nylander for Ghost this offseason in my pts only keeper, which as a Leafs fan was tough to do even before considering his upside, but it was worth it because 65pt dmen who are only 25 years old are very very scarce and bolstering my defense with a long term keeper like that was too hard to pass up. I'm not worried about Ghost losing his PP QB deployment because he's proved to be an offensive force since he stepped into the league and still has room to get even better. Provorov will handle the more defensive workload and Ghost will be put into position to score. Plus Philly has gotten deeper at forward and the addition of JVR makes their PP even better.

    Wheeler may never be a 90pt guy again and is an aging asset. If he was in his early to mid 20s and was putting up 90pts then keeping him would be a no brainer but I wouldn't blame you for turning him into Ghost while you have the chance.
